How much do plant helper j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 3, 2026, the average hourly pay for plant helper in Indiana is $17.57,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$14.42 and $19.90 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common day-to-day responsibilities for a Plant Helper, and how do they support overall plant operations?

Plant Helpers typically assist with a variety of tasks to ensure the smooth operation of manufacturing or processing facilities. Daily duties may include cleaning and maintaining equipment, moving materials, monitoring production lines, and assisting skilled operators or technicians as needed. They play a critical support role by helping to minimize downtime and maintain safety standards, often working closely with other team members. This hands-on position is a good entry point for those interested in advancing to more specialized roles within the plant.

What are Plant Helpers?

Plant Helpers are entry-level workers who assist with basic tasks in manufacturing plants, factories, or industrial settings. Their duties may include cleaning equipment, moving materials, assisting machine operators, and helping maintain a safe and orderly work environment. Plant Helpers play a key role in supporting production teams by performing manual labor and ensuring daily operations run smoothly. The position often requires physical stamina and attention to safety protocols. It can be a good starting point for individuals interested in learning about industrial or manufacturing careers.

JOB SUMMARY & RESPONSIBILITIES
The Plant Technician is responsible for the operation of all plant processing equipment and performing routine basic maintenance in a highly automated chemical facility. In the area of maintenance, Plant Technicians are responsible for the safe and efficient maintenance, basic repair, and cleaning of all equipment associated with bioprocessing processes. At times, Plant Technicians may be asked to assist Maintenance Technicians in more technical and complex maintenance procedures. Team members in this position are required to maintain knowledge of the process flow, computerized equipment, and be aware of hazards associated with the process as well as understand and execute standard operating procedures (SOPs). Continuous plant operation requires 12-hour shift work. Plant Technicians must be able to adapt to 12-hour workdays and be able to meet call-in requirements as needed.
Schedule: Days 7:00 AM-7:00 PM & Nights 7:00 PM-7:00 AM (rotation every 6 weeks) - Includes weekends & holidays
This is an on-site role located in Shelbyville, IN Responsibilities include:
  • Use your knowledge to maintain and operate all processes associated with the plant where required.
  • Perform maintenance and basic repairs of plant equipment and document these activities.
  • Operate the DCS (Distributed Control System) for the plant.
  • Safely perform basic electrical troubleshooting.
  • Follow procedures for plant start-up, shut-down, cleaning, and batching.
  • Maintain accurate and timely logs.
  • Collect and test quality control samples, interpret QA/QC results and make adjustments to optimize plant operations, timely and accurately document results and enter results into our data collection system, PI.
  • Assist in removal, installation, rebuild, and performance of preventive and predictive maintenance on all equipment associated with plant processes.

PHYSICAL REQUIREMENTS & WORK ENVIRONMENT
This role has some physical requirements that our team members will need to be able to perform, such as:
  • Wearing Personal Protective Equipment (PPE) such as hard hats, gloves, safety glasses, steel-toed boots, hazardous material suit, hearing protection, and harness.
  • Working at extreme heights (approximately 150 ft), in confined spaces, and in extreme temperatures from -20 to +100 degrees Fahrenheit, both indoors and outdoors. Due to the nature of the work, the areas can be dusty at times.
  • Must be able to use the following equipment/tools, with training provided (not all encompassing): forklift, power washer, pallet jack, hoist systems, scissor lifts, JLG lifts, telehandlers, Front End Loaders, various hand tools, and computers.

Frequently:
  • Sitting in a chair in the Control Room while operating the plant
  • Walk indoors and outdoors sometimes over rough, uneven, or wet/slick surfaces
  • Carry to up to 15lbs
  • Climb stairs and/or ladders
  • Stand indoors to clean and maintain areas
  • Reach at arm's length to gather samples
  • Be in awkward back, shoulder, wrists, and hand positions
  • Use coordination and grip, with a force of up to 50lbs
  • Bend while standing
  • Use repetitive arm motions to wipe down and maintain work area
  • Climb in and out of Powered Industrial Vehicles

Occasionally:
  • Lift up to 50lbs, with or without assistance
  • Carry up to 40 lbs, with our without assistance
  • Push with a force of 10lbs, with or without assistance
  • Pull with a force of up to 85lbs, with or without assistance
  • Bend, twist, turn, kneel, and crouch, while holding light and medium weighted objects
  • Due to the physical and safety-sensitive nature of this job, you will be subject to a physical and expected to pass a drug screen during the pre-screen process. During employment, you'll be subject to random drug and alcohol testing.
